Lines Matching refs:u_int64_t

53 static inline u_int64_t getblock64(const u_int64_t *, int);
55 static inline u_int64_t mh3_fmix64(u_int64_t);
86 static inline u_int64_t
87 getblock64(const u_int64_t *p, int i)
118 static inline u_int64_t
119 getblock64(const u_int64_t *p, int i)
122 u_int64_t value;
129 (((u_int64_t)bytes[0]) << 56) |
130 (((u_int64_t)bytes[1]) << 48) |
131 (((u_int64_t)bytes[2]) << 40) |
132 (((u_int64_t)bytes[3]) << 32) |
133 (((u_int64_t)bytes[4]) << 24) |
134 (((u_int64_t)bytes[5]) << 16) |
135 (((u_int64_t)bytes[6]) << 8) |
136 ((u_int64_t)bytes[7]);
139 (((u_int64_t)bytes[7]) << 56) |
140 (((u_int64_t)bytes[6]) << 48) |
141 (((u_int64_t)bytes[5]) << 40) |
142 (((u_int64_t)bytes[4]) << 32) |
143 (((u_int64_t)bytes[3]) << 24) |
144 (((u_int64_t)bytes[2]) << 16) |
145 (((u_int64_t)bytes[1]) << 8) |
146 ((u_int64_t)bytes[0]);
165 static inline u_int64_t
166 mh3_fmix64(u_int64_t k)
246 const u_int64_t *blocks;
248 u_int64_t h1 = seed, k1;
249 u_int64_t h2 = seed, k2;
253 blocks = (const u_int64_t *)(const void *)data;
285 k2 ^= ((u_int64_t)tail[14]) << 48;
288 k2 ^= ((u_int64_t)tail[13]) << 40;
291 k2 ^= ((u_int64_t)tail[12]) << 32;
294 k2 ^= ((u_int64_t)tail[11]) << 24;
297 k2 ^= ((u_int64_t)tail[10]) << 16;
300 k2 ^= ((u_int64_t)tail[9]) << 8;
303 k2 ^= ((u_int64_t)tail[8]) << 0;
310 k1 ^= ((u_int64_t)tail[7]) << 56;
313 k1 ^= ((u_int64_t)tail[6]) << 48;
316 k1 ^= ((u_int64_t)tail[5]) << 40;
319 k1 ^= ((u_int64_t)tail[4]) << 32;
322 k1 ^= ((u_int64_t)tail[3]) << 24;
325 k1 ^= ((u_int64_t)tail[2]) << 16;
328 k1 ^= ((u_int64_t)tail[1]) << 8;
331 k1 ^= ((u_int64_t)tail[0]) << 0;